Wabash Expands Southeast Footprint to Strengthen Customer Access and Service
Globenewswire· 2025-09-25 20:15
Core Insights - Wabash is expanding its network in the Southeast, particularly in the Atlanta region, through the opening of a new Parts & Service center, dealer expansion with Fleetco, and the addition of CS Truck and Trailer to its Preferred Partner Network [2][3][6] Group 1: New Parts & Service Center - The new Parts & Service center in Atlanta is strategically located to enhance access to parts, service, and truck body upfitting, offering Wabash's Ready-to-Mount (RTM) truck bodies for dry freight and platform applications [3] - The center aims to provide faster turnaround times for in-stock chassis and joins existing service centers in California, Florida, Ohio, Pennsylvania, and Texas [3] Group 2: Fleetco Dealer Expansion - Fleetco has expanded its representation of Wabash in the greater Atlanta market, enhancing trailer sales and broadening Wabash's dealer footprint in the Southeast [4] - This partnership allows customers to access new and used equipment through a trusted dealer, improving service and expertise [5] Group 3: Preferred Partner Network Addition - Wabash has added three CS Truck and Trailer locations to its Preferred Partner Network in Georgia, enhancing service and maintenance access to customers through authorized dealerships [6] - The Preferred Partner Network is a key component of Wabash's strategy to make high-quality parts more accessible nationwide [6] Group 4: Strategic Vision - The expansion efforts in Atlanta reflect Wabash's strategy to build a comprehensive partner ecosystem that improves customer service and support across the Southeast [3][7] - The combination of service centers, dealer partners, and the Preferred Partner Network is designed to increase coverage and enhance the overall customer experience [7]
Wabash Recognizes Outstanding Suppliers for 2024
Globenewswire· 2025-06-11 20:15
Core Insights - Wabash recognizes 38 top suppliers with the 2024 Supplier Awards for excellence in supply chain performance [1][2] - Fastenal and Whiting Door are awarded the Pinnacle Award, the highest honor for supplier of the year [2][4] - The awards are based on criteria such as innovation, quality, delivery, cost, and service [2] Company Highlights - Fastenal operates over 3,600 locations in 25 countries, providing a wide range of industrial supplies and services [3] - Fastenal's approach combines local expertise, technology, and logistics to enhance customer supply chains [3] - Whiting Door, founded in 1953, specializes in manufacturing roll-up doors and has a strong reputation for quality and innovation [4] - Whiting Door has three manufacturing locations and emphasizes ISO-certified processes and continuous improvement [4] Supplier Relationships - Wabash emphasizes the importance of collaborative supplier relationships for delivering innovative solutions [3] - Fastenal's partnership with Wabash focuses on operational integration and driving efficiencies [5] - Whiting Door highlights a long-standing relationship with Wabash based on shared goals and customer service [5] Awards and Recognition - In addition to the Pinnacle Award, 29 companies received Platinum Awards for ongoing excellence in supply chain performance [5] - Distinguished Supplier Awards were given to companies for outstanding customer service and business responsiveness [7]
